Benefits of Bilingual Early Education
Research shows that children raised in a bilingual environment benefit in ways beyond acquiring a second language. Bilingual babies have greater cognitive abilities than single language babies. Bilingual toddlers acquire social and learning skills earlier. Bilingual children and adults have enhanced problem-solving skills.
​
Benefits to having a bilingual early education:
-
Superior reading and writing skills
-
Better planning and problem-solving skills
-
Increased creativity
-
Better ability to focus and multitask
